Understanding the Legal Requirements

Before you can change your business name in Tennessee, it's important to understand the legal requirements. Understanding the process and important considerations will help ensure a smooth transition for your business.

First and foremost, you need to conduct a thorough search to make sure that the new name you have chosen is not already in use by another business entity in the state. This can be done through the Tennessee Secretary of State's website or by contacting their office directly.

Once you have confirmed that the name is available, you will need to file a Name Reservation Application with the Secretary of State's office. This application reserves your chosen name for 120 days, giving you time to complete all necessary paperwork and make any required changes to your business documents such as articles of incorporation or organization.

It's also crucial to update any licenses, permits, and registrations associated with your business under its previous name. By understanding these legal requirements and taking careful steps towards changing your business name, you can ensure compliance with Tennessee laws while maintaining control over your brand identity.

Updating Your Business Documents

To update your business documents, start by reviewing all the necessary paperwork and identifying any outdated or incorrect information. It's crucial to ensure that your legal forms accurately reflect your current business name and information.

Begin by gathering all the relevant documents, such as incorporation papers, tax forms, licenses, permits, and contracts. Carefully go through each document to check for any instances where your old business name is mentioned. Make note of these sections so you can update them accordingly.

Once you've identified the areas that need updating, prepare new versions of the legal forms with the correct information. Remember to file paperwork with the appropriate government agencies to officially update your business name on record.

Notifying Relevant Parties and Agencies

Make sure you inform all relevant parties and agencies of your updated business name by submitting the necessary paperwork.

It is crucial to announce your name change to ensure a smooth transition and minimize any potential disruptions.

Start by notifying your customers, suppliers, and business partners through formal letters or emails. Clearly state the reason for the change and provide any necessary instructions for updating their records.

Additionally, update your website, social media accounts, and other online platforms with the new business name.

Notify government agencies such as the Internal Revenue Service (IRS), state tax authorities, licensing boards, and any regulatory bodies that oversee your industry. Failure to inform these entities could result in legal or financial consequences.

Remember that changing your business name has a significant impact on various aspects of your operations, so thorough communication is essential to maintain control during this process.
